Beginners Guide to Metal Polishing - Most often, the polishing of metal is desirable for aesthetic reasons as well as clean-room situations. It is one of the more widely used processes because of its use in improving upon the natural attractiveness of the items, such as, motor bike parts, cookware or motor vehicle parts. Furthermore, a good number of clean-rooms really need a burnished finish to decrease the porosity of the material which may result in particles to collect and contaminate. A superb example of this application might be in vacuum chambers.

You will find a number of approaches to polish metal, and we are going to take a look at several of the steps involved. Metal may be polished chemically, electromechanically, with purpose built buffing machines, or manually. A particular polishing paste or compound is regularly employed, which will consist of chalk, chromium oxide, lim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, because of its poor th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its rather high viscidity is usually one of the most time intensive. Alternatively, products composed of non-ferrous metals are certainly more amenable to polishing, since these need the lower number of processes.

A decreased pad speed is needed should a premium quality mirror finish is mandatory. Finishing buffs coated in compound can be markedly impacted by the force on the finishing pad. The level of the pressure on the surface may be raised to a certain level, however employing beyond the ideal degree of pressure not just reduces the quality level of the process, but additionally can degrade effectiveness, can create wear on the part, and there is moreover an evident heating up of the pieces being worked on, as a consequence of friction. When you are working on thinner objects, it is greater heat (and a subsequent pliancy of the material) that cause items to distort, buckle or warp. As a rule, it will take a highly trained technician to take into account all these variables to equally avert damage to the metal part and to perform successfully. To be able to appreciably improve the quality of the resultant finish, the finishing procedure must be implemented with a reduced amount of power and not as much force in an effort to ultimately complete a surface area devoid of scratches or fine lines caused by the finishing procedure, thus ending up with a fantastic mirror finish.
